UEFA, AFC, and Concacaf Criticize FIFA Over World Cup Plans
The Union of European Football Associations (UEFA), the Asian Football Confederation (AFC), and Concacaf have jointly accused FIFA of a “fundamental breach of trust” and “deception” regarding plans to sell a stake in the World Cup. This move increases pressure on FIFA President Gianni Infantino ahead of the FIFA presidential election scheduled for next March.
In an open letter addressed to the football community, released on Monday, the three organizations expressed their concerns. The letter marks an escalation of tensions between these major football confederations and FIFA, with the World Cup at the center of the dispute.
